Mizanur Rahman Minu is a Bangladesh Nationalist Party politician and the former Mayor and Member of Parliament of Rajshahi-2.

Career

Minu was elected to parliament from Rajshahi-2 as a Bangladesh Nationalist Party candidate in 2001.[1] He has served as the mayor of Rajshahi. He was elected president of Rajshahi unit of Bangladesh Nationalist Party.[2] He is an advisor to former Prime Minister and Chairperson of Bangladesh Nationalist Party, Khaleda Zia.[3]
